python mysql详细教程下载

很抱歉,我无法为您提供一篇完整的1000个字的文章。然而,我可以为您提供关于Python与MySQL的基本知识和一些常见问题的解答。首先,让我们来谈谈Python中使用MySQL的一般原则和步骤。

Python是一种非常流行的编程语言,它支持各种数据库,包括MySQL。Python通过MySQL连接器来连接数据库并执行查询和操作。在使用Python连接MySQL前,您需要确保已经安装了Python和MySQL连接器。

一般来说,连接MySQL数据库需要以下步骤:

1. 安装MySQL连接器:

在Python中使用MySQL,您需要安装Python的MySQL连接器。最常用的连接器是`mysql-connector-python`。您可以使用以下命令在Python中安装它:

```

pip install mysql-connector-python

```

2. 导入MySQL连接器:

在您的Python脚本中,您需要引入MySQL连接器库,并创建一个连接对象来连接到数据库。使用以下代码导入连接器:

```python

import mysql.connector

```

3. 建立数据库连接:

使用连接器提供的`connect()`函数来建立与MySQL数据库的连接。您需要提供数据库的主机名、用户名、密码和数据库名称等参数,如下所示:

```python

cnx = mysql.connector.connect(

host="localhost",

user="your_username",

password="your_password",

database="your_database"

)

```

4. 执行查询和操作:

一旦建立了数据库连接,您可以使用连接对象的方法来执行查询和操作。例如,您可以使用`cursor()`方法创建一个游标对象,并使用游标对象的`execute()`方法来执行查询。执行查询后,您可以使用游标对象的`fetchall()`方法获取所有结果。示例如下:

```python

cursor = cnx.cursor()

query = "SELECT * FROM your_table"

cursor.execute(query)

results = cursor.fetchall()

for row in results:

print(row)

```

5. 关闭数据库连接:

在完成所有查询和操作后,您应该关闭数据库连接,以释放资源。使用连接对象的`close()`方法来关闭连接:

```python

cnx.close()

```

这些是使用Python连接MySQL数据库的基本步骤。当然,在实际应用中,还会涉及到更多的操作,例如创建表、插入数据和更新数据等。

在深入了解MySQL和Python连接器之前,您还需要掌握一些基本的MySQL知识,如数据库、表、列和SQL语句等。MySQL是一种非常流行的开源关系型数据库管理系统,它使用SQL(结构化查询语言)来管理和操作数据。您可以使用SQL语句来创建表、插入数据、查询数据和更新数据等。

例如,以下是一些常用的SQL语句示例:

- 创建数据库:

```sql

CREATE DATABASE your_database;

```

- 创建表:

```sql

CREATE TABLE your_table (

id INT PRIMARY KEY,

name VARCHAR(255),

age INT

);

```

- 插入数据:

```sql

INSERT INTO your_table (id, name, age)

VALUES (1, 'John', 25);

```

- 查询数据:

```sql

SELECT * FROM your_table;

```

以上只是一些SQL语句的示例,MySQL提供了更复杂和强大的功能,如连接查询、聚合函数和索引等。

希望这些信息能够帮助您开始使用Python和MySQL。深入学习和理解这些概念和技术,您可以在实际应用中更好地使用Python和MySQL进行数据库操作。如果您有任何具体的问题或疑问,请随时向我提问。 如果你喜欢我们三七知识分享网站的文章, 欢迎您分享或收藏知识分享网站文章 欢迎您到我们的网站逛逛喔!https://www.ynyuzhu.com/

点赞(3) 打赏

评论列表 共有 0 条评论

暂无评论
立即
投稿
发表
评论
返回
顶部